FOC电机位置控制时三环控制?两环控制?怎么选?

一、三环控制(位置环 + 速度环 + 电流环)
(一)优点

高精度位置控制:
速度环的作用:速度环可以对位置环的输出速度指令进行精确调节,确保电机在达到目标位置的过程中,速度变化平稳且符合预期。例如,在高精度的机械臂控制中,速度环能够有效抑制位置环因快速指令变化带来的抖动,使机械臂的运动轨迹更加平滑。
动态性能优化:速度环的存在可以提高系统的动态响应能力。当位置指令突变时,速度环能够快速调整电机的速度,使得电机能够更快地接近目标位置,减少位置误差的累积。

负载适应能力强:
电流环的精细调节:电流环能够实时监测电机的电流变化,从而精确控制电机的转矩输出。在负载变化时,电流环可以迅速调整电流,以保持电机的转矩稳定。例如,在带负载的电机运行中,当负载突然增加时,电流环可以快速增加电流,使电机能够继续稳定运行,而不会出现失速或位置偏差过大的情况。
速度环的缓冲作用:速度环可以在一定程度上缓冲负载变化对位置控制的影响。当负载变化导致电机速度波动时,速度环能够通过调节速度指令,使电机的速度重新稳定,从而间接保证位置控制的精度。

缺点:
参数调试复杂:三环控制需要分别调试位置环、速度环和电流环的参数,且各环之间的参数相互影响。例如,位置环的增益设置过高可能会导致速度环的调节过于剧烈,进而影响电流环的稳定性。调试过程中需要多次调整各环的参数,才能找到最优的参数组合,这增加了调试的难度和时间成本。

二、两环控制(位置环 + 电流环)
优点:
参数调试简单:两环控制只需要调试位置环和电流环的参数,参数之间的相互影响相对较小。例如,位置环的增益设置主要影响位置控制的精度和响应速度,电流环的增益主要影响电流控制的精度和稳定性。调试过程中可以分别对两个环进行优化,相对容易找到合适的参数组合,大大减少了调试时间和难度。

缺点:
位置控制精度受限:由于没有速度环,两环控制对位置指令的响应速度和精度相对较低。例如,在位置指令突变时,电机可能会出现较大的位置偏差,且需要较长时间才能稳定。这是因为电流环直接响应位置环的输出,缺乏速度环的缓冲和调节作用。

负载适应性差:在负载变化时,两环控制的适应能力相对较弱。电流环虽然可以调节电流,但由于没有速度环的辅助,电机的速度可能会出现较大波动,从而影响位置控制的精度。例如,在带负载的电机运行中,当负载突然增加时,电机可能会出现短暂的失速或位置偏差增大。

笔者调试经验:
两环控制 PID 参数确实比三环好调,控制精度也还行,具体看应用,三环参数整定确实麻烦 、,需要对整个系统从电机基本参数、到采样、到环路更新频率,以及环路参数输出控制有一个整体的认识才行。
建议先2环调出经验,再切3环。

你可能感兴趣的:(个人总结,单片机,嵌入式硬件,经验分享,学习)